Purpose
The P&C Administrator supports KONE colleagues and the P & C team by providing accurate, dependable, and timely HR administration support.
Key responsibilities:
Monitors the HR mailbox and any phone calls and supports the colleagues with HR queries and ensures all queries are dealt with in a timely and accurate manner
Ensures that all processes and procedures comply with KONE requirements
Updates and maintains employee records and enters data into Workday (Global HR system) and ensures accuracy and confidentiality
Creates health and background checks on all new hires
Produces leavers reports and letters and distributes to third parties
Checks contractual change letters and corrects any errors
Provides P&C business partner support
Checks and manages any invoices
Manages any enhanced DBS creations
Manges PDI applications and follow ups
Requests and posts hard copy NVQ certificates to employees
Updates any Absences in Workday systems
Manages the Cycle to Work approvals; including making sure each application is sent to payroll on a monthly basis
Processes Death in Service cases
Reports company car & mobile phone activity to third party provider
Manages and maintains KONE Intranet and ensures any HR policies are up to date
Responsible for running various weekly reports
Tracks International & European employee visas and notifying HRBPs on a quarterly basis
Quarterly data/pay elements reconciliation between Workday and Payroll –fixing any errors with ASK HR (Wider Global HR Team) and HRBPs
Ad hoc HR-related administrative tasks

At KONE, our mission is to improve the flow of urban life. This means understanding urbanization and, together with our partners and customers, helping cities to become better and more sustainable places to live.
As a global leader in the elevator and escalator industry, KONE provides elevators, escalators and automatic building doors, as well as solutions for maintenance and modernization to add value to buildings throughout their life cycle. Through more effective People Flow®, we make people's journeys safe, convenient and reliable, in taller, smarter buildings.
Headquartered in Helsinki, Finland, we operate in more than 60 countries around the world, employ over 60,000 people and serve 550,000 customers. In 2022, KONE had annual sales of EUR 10.9 billion. KONE class B shares are listed on the Nasdaq Helsinki Ltd. in Finland.
